Who doesn't love crispy fries, cheesy burgers, and deep-fried snacks? They taste amazing, but have you ever thought about what happens inside your body after eating an oily meal?
As soon as you eat oily food, your body struggles to digest it. Unlike light meals, oily foods take a long time to break down, making you feel bloated, heavy, and sluggish. You may even experience stomach pain or acidity as your digestive system works extra hard.
Soon after, your energy levels crash! You might feel sleepy, lazy, or tired because oily food slows down blood circulation, making you feel dull instead of active. Your liver has to work overtime to process the extra fat, which can lead to high cholesterol and heart problems over time.
And here's something you might not expect oily skin and acne breakouts! Too much oil in your diet can make your skin greasy, leading to pimples and clogged pores. If you eat oily food often, it can also cause weight gain and increase the risk of health problems like high blood pressure and fatty liver.
Enjoying fried food once in a while is okay, but eating too much can harm your health. So, the next time you're craving extra fries, think twice! Balance is key drink water, eat fresh veggies, and stay active to keep your body happy!
